Şorqoğal is a traditional Tatar pastry filled with meat or potatoes.

Instructions
 

  • In a mixing bowl, combine the flour and salt. Gradually add the warm water and vegetable oil, mixing until a dough forms.
  • Knead the dough for about 5-10 minutes until smooth. Cover with a damp cloth and let it rest for 30 minutes.
  • Preheat the oven to 350°F (180°C).
  • Divide the dough into small balls, then roll each ball out into a thin circle on a floured surface.
  • Place a spoonful of your chosen filling in the center of each circle.
  • Fold the dough over the filling to create a half-moon shape, then crimp the edges with a fork to seal.
  • Place the pastries on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.
  • Bake in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es or until golden brown.
  • Serve warm and enjoy
